JANUARY 27TH, 2015

Alaska Airlines names Sangita Woerner Vice President of Marketing

SEATTLE — Sangita Woerner has joined Alaska Airlines as vice president of marketing, overseeing the company’s strategic marketing, advertising and branding programs.

“Sangita’s deep brand expertise makes her the perfect fit as we continue to enhance the Alaska brand our customers know and love,” said Alaska Airlines CEO Brad Tilden.

In her new role, Woerner will be responsible for brand strategy and identity, advertising, media planning, initiatives targeted to specific customer segments and credit card marketing and loyalty programs.

Woerner has worked on brand strategy expression at well-known brands including Dove, Suave, Degree and Seattle’s Best Coffee. She most recently served as vice president of global coffee brand management at Starbucks Coffee Company.

“It’s an incredible opportunity to join Alaska Airlines,” said Woerner. “I’m honored to be a part of this beloved brand.”

She holds a Master of Business Administration from the University of Chicago Booth School of Business and a Bachelor of Business Administration from the University of Michigan Ross School of Business.
